高原地区器官剂量调制技术在CT平扫中对女性盆腔的保护价值及对图像质量的影响
目的 探讨高原地区器官剂量调制(ODM)技术在女性盆腔CT平扫中对性腺区辐射剂量和图像质量的影响。方法 收集临床需要行盆腔CT平扫检查的女性患者200例,随机分为实验组和对照组。对照组100例,采用常规盆腔CT平扫,实验组100例,开启ODM技术进行盆腔CT扫描,记录患者性腺区域前、左、后、右4个方向管电流、平均管电流、容积CT剂量指数(CTDIvol)、剂量长度乘积(DLP),并计算有效剂量(ED)。由两位资深影像科医师采用5分法对两组CT图像质量进行主观评分 ...

Threats to and management of Natura 2000 protected areas relative to agricultural practices
Abstract The Natura 2000 (N2K) network combines biodiversity protection and socioeconomic targets. Human activities, such as agricultural practices, can affect biodiversity in N2K sites in diverse ways. Limiting activities with negative impacts while enforcing land management that supports biodiversity is crucial for effective conservation.

Informing spatial conservation prioritization with species’ traits
Abstract New Guinea, the most botanically diverse island on the planet, is the location for one of the boldest conservation initiatives. The Manokwari Declaration aims to achieve 70% conservation designation for the Bird's Head Peninsula. This is 40% higher than the 2022 Global Biodiversity Framework target.
